Oceanfront Elegance

Coast Victoria Hotel + Marina is a contemporary hotel inspired by the natural beauty and atmosphere of the Victoria Harbour. Rooted in a coastal design philosophy, the project blends relaxed elegance with modern silhouettes to create an experience that feels both elevated and deeply connected to nature.

The interiors draw from the surrounding shoreline, wildlife, and earthy textures, incorporating rich tones of chocolate, caramel, driftwood, and stone to evoke warmth and grounded comfort. A herringbone LVT lends itself to a timeless and traditional feel,  but with a more modern function in a busy hotel.

 

Soft accents of mauve, blush, and muted purple introduce moments of luxury and calm, creating spaces designed to inspire relaxation, sophistication and a seamless connection to seaside living.

Coast Hotel Victoria themes include Stillwater and Coastline, each their own reflection of Victoria's surrounding landscape; local flowers, trees, the Pacific Ocean and wildlife.

The "Cycling in Victoria" Mural in the Stillwater rooms was customized to reflect Victoria as one of Canada's most bike friendly cities, with the Victoria skyline reflected below. The light post inspired floor lamps and the lantern sconces at the headboard, again, an nod to the city's mood rather than relying on typical nautical themes.

Prototyping & Measurements

Precision is essential to successful interior design. With no formalized Floor Plans, our Project Management team took detailed measurements and an electrical assessments of each guest room and established layouts, furniture placement and circulation before custom designing new FF+E including headboard, bed platform, nightstand, desk and soft seating for a mock up room.

1.

An early conceptual design using a floral mural, an area carpet under the bed and a headboard 48" above the floor. Ultimately, the design direction pivoted according to the client's wishes. The taller headboard would hide the mural so it was moved to the side wall.

2.

The headboard was increased to a dramatic 60" above the floor, the mural softened to reflect a softer flow, and the beautiful dark walnut flooring left exposed to give off warm hues, also allowing the dimmable under bed lighting to pool light further into the room.
